Cape Town – Netflix has announced the release date for Dear White People season 2.
The series is based on the 2014 indie feature film by Justin Simien’s which follow a diverse group of students who navigate various forms of racial and other types of discrimination in a fictional Ivy League university.
The first season of the satirical drama had tongues wagging. (Read more here)
The series tackles an array of issues such as: cultural appropriation, sex and gender norms to name a few.
The cast which include Logan Browning, Marque Richardson, John Patrick Amedori, DeRon Horton, Brandon P Bell and Antoinette Robertson are all back to reprise their roles.
In the 54 second clip we get a taste of what's to come a glimpse of the new characters which include Emmy award-winner Lena Waithe.
